Baby is born with Hiatal hernia, the region that is herniated into the diaphragm is derived from?
*FOREgut, Hiatal hernia is due to Herniation of proximal part of Stomach herniates trough the diaphragm..Remember that Foregut gives rise to region of GI from Esophagus to the UPPER part of the duodenum(1st and 2nd portions), note that Primary supply of Foregut is derived from CELIAC Artery. ....Pain is referred in the region of EPIGASTRIUM...Hiatal hernia(usually Cardia of stomach protrued trough diaphragmatic hiatus) can compress vagal trunks and lead to HYPOsecretion of gastric acid
Lamina propria, muscularis mucosae, submucosa, muscularis externa, adventitia/serosa and epithelial lining of the mucosa of primitive gut...Embryologic origins?
lamina propria, muscularis mucosae, submucosa, muscularis externa, and adventitia/serosa are all derived from MESOderm while Epithelial lining of the mucosa is derived from ENDOderm...
*Patient with Sudden onset of rebound tenderness and pain in the UMBILICAL region..Embryologic origin/supply of the organ likely involved?
*Patient likely has Appendicitis, Appendix is derived from MIDGUT and thus referred pain often involves UMBILICAL region.(Remember during 6 th week of development PHYSIOLOGIC midgut herniates trough the umbilical ring)..MIdgut gives rise to region of GI starting from LOWER Duodenum all the way TILL distal 1/3 of the transverse colon(So it gives rise to PROXIMAL 2/3 of the transverse colon), Vessel that supplies Midgut derivatives is SUPERIOR mesenteric artery....They also want you to know that during 10 th week Midgut goes back to the abdominal cavity and this is also the time when these organs acquire "Adult Positions" and this process needs 270 degree COUNTERclockwise rotation around SUPERIOR mesenteric artery....
*How can embryology help you know the supply of Rectum ABOVE the pectinate line?
*Just remember that region of Rectum ABOVE pectinate line belongs to HINDgut(extends from DISTAL 1/3 of transverse colon all the way down till Pectinate line, including the region of rectum ABOVE that line), then you got to remember that all organs of Hindgut are supplied by INFEROR mesenteric artery...Note that pain from organs of Hindgut can be referred to the HYPOGASTRIUM...

*Baby with Trisomy 18 has herniation of Abdominal contents into the Umbilical cord, are these organs likely covered by peritoneum?
*YES, Omphalocele(Herniation of abdominal organs into the umbilical cord covered by Peritoneum) is characteristic for Edwards syndrome(trisomy 18)...rmember Omphalocele is cOvered by peritoneum while Gastroschisis is NOT....HOWEVER both conditions are due to failure of LATERAL Fold CLOSURE...
